Bobby D. Cox’s homebred Jeriko has become an AQHA Supreme Racehorse.

The Supreme Race Horse title is given to a racing American Quarter Horse that during its career earns $500,000 or more, wins two or more open Grade 1 stakes races and at least 10 races.

Jeriko is a 2020 brown gelding by One Famous Eagle and out of the Shazoom mare Signs Zoomer. 

He has won 10 of 20 starts and earned $1,013,172. His Grade 1 wins include the 2023 Los Alamitos Super Derby and the 2024 Robert L. Boniface Los Alamitos Invitational Championship. 

Cox is a member of the American Quarter Horse Hall of Fame. He bred and raced this horse, who on September 14 won a Los Alamitos allowance to notch the final achievement to qualify for the award.
